Detailed Description

As shown in fig. 1, a seasoning crushing device comprises a crusher body 1, a feed inlet 2, a vibrating device, a level indicator 4, a first rotating shaft 5, a second rotating shaft 6, a crushing paddle 7, a controller 8, a sieve 12, a fixed frame 3 and a collecting bag 11, wherein the fixed frame 3 is arranged at the middle lower part of the crusher body 1, the level indicator is fixed on the crusher body 1, the sieve 12 divides the inner cavity of the crusher body 1 into a crushing cavity 9 at the upper part and a collecting cavity 10 at the lower part, the vibrating device is arranged below the fixed frame 3, the feed inlet 2 is arranged in the middle of the top of the crushing cavity 9, the first rotating shaft 5 and the second rotating shaft 6 are arranged at the top of the crushing cavity 9, the crushing paddle 7 is arranged on the first rotating shaft 5 and the second rotating shaft 6, the collecting bag 11 is arranged at the bottom of the collecting cavity 10, the controller 8 is arranged on the crusher body 1, the fixed frame is detachably arranged on the crusher body through screws, the sieve passes through screw detachably and sets up on the mount, vibrating device detachably sets up on the rubbing crusher body.
The vibrating device includes a driving motor 13 detachably provided to the pulverizer body by a screw, and a striking block 14 eccentrically connected to an output shaft 15 of the driving motor and capable of vibrating the screen.
The controller is used for controlling the starting and stopping of the first rotating shaft 5, the second rotating shaft 6 and the vibrating device, and the first rotating shaft 5, the second rotating shaft 6 and the vibrating device are started and stopped synchronously.
The charge level indicator 4 is the volume that is used for monitoring non-kibbling seasoning, works as when the volume that non-kibbling seasoning was monitored to charge level indicator 4 reaches the threshold value, will give controller 8 signal, and the suggestion people can not add non-kibbling seasoning and close charge door 2 again, then controller 8 can start pivot one 5 thereupon, two 6 of pivot and vibrating device, works as when non-kibbling seasoning volume is zero is monitored to charge level indicator 4, charge level indicator 4 will signal controller 8, and controller 8 will stop pivot one 5, two 6 of pivot and vibrating device.
The collecting bag 11 is detachably arranged at the bottom of the collecting chamber 10.
The collection bag 11 is disposed at the bottom of the pulverizer body 1 by hand-screwing bolts.
In other embodiments, the collecting bag 11 can be disposed at the bottom of the crusher body 1 by a belt, which is not described herein.
The aperture of the sieve 12 is three of 0.1 mm, 0.5 mm and 1 mm, and the user can select the aperture according to the crushing requirement.
The model of the controller 8 is AT89C 2051.
The first rotating shaft 5 and the second rotating shaft 6 are driven by a motor.
Specifically, a sieve with proper specification is selected according to the required crushing degree, seasonings to be crushed are added from a feeding port, when the level indicator monitors that the volume of the seasonings to be crushed reaches a threshold value, a signal is sent to the controller to prompt people that the seasonings to be crushed cannot be added and the feeding port is closed, and then the controller starts the first rotating shaft, the second rotating shaft and the vibrating device accordingly. At crushing in-process, the seasoning that has reached crushing degree can fall earlier on can the sieve, through the screening of sieve, drops to the collection chamber, finally falls to the collection bag. When all the seasonings are crushed and completely fall into the collecting bag, and the volume of the seasonings which are not crushed is monitored by the level indicator to be zero, the level indicator can signal the controller, and the controller can stop the first rotating shaft, the second rotating shaft and the vibrating device.
The fixed frame is detachably arranged on the pulverizer body through screws, the sieve is detachably arranged on the fixed frame through screws, the vibration device is detachably arranged on the pulverizer body, and the vibration device comprises a driving motor 13 which is detachably arranged on the pulverizer body through screws and a knocking block 14 which is eccentrically connected with an output shaft 15 of the driving motor and can enable the sieve to vibrate; therefore, the screen can be taken down from the fixed frame and replaced by a new screen only by separating the vibrating motor from the crusher body and separating the fixed frame from the crusher body; finally, again with mount, vibrating motor in proper order fixed to the rubbing crusher body on can, so alright realize the change to the sieve, promptly technical scheme can conveniently be according to the kibbling demand of difference, change the sieve of corresponding aperture size.
